Author:  NebrHogger [ Sun Mar 19, 2017 7:08 pm ]
Post subject:  Re: Vet bringback M41

Sharp stock cartouche & barrel band cut = vet bring back. AW letter prefix is from Terni made late 42 - maybe early 43.

The sling... that late in the war, quite a variety of slings were used, so this could be legit. I'm not that sharp on slings, though.
